Price trend of fruit and vegetables in Italy on February 2nd.
2026-02-03 00:00
Hail, rains, and the cyclone Harry have caused damage to several crops. Starting with oranges, there has been a reduction in the volumes of Tarocco oranges. Artichokes, lettuces, and spinach have also been affected with lower quantities. Zucchinis are commanding very high prices. There is an increasing demand for savoy cabbage.

Poor weather, plant diseases, and production discrepancies are causing disruptions in the cultivation of Sardinian tomatoes and artichokes.
2026-01-30 00:00
The agricultural sector in Sardinia, Italy, especially tomato and artichoke production, is facing a severe crisis. Adverse and prolonged climatic conditions, including heavy rainfall and persistent humidity, have damaged crops and led to the spread of diseases, such as botrytis.

Artichoke campaign compromised by adverse weather conditions and escalating harvesting costs.
2026-01-29 00:00
The shortage of artichokes is expected to worsen in the near future, as a challenging weather pattern, worsened by the recent Cyclone Harry, has caused significant damage, especially in Sardinia, Sicily, and Calabria. Many producers are reporting supply shortages that are already noticeable on.

Price trend of fruits and vegetables in Italy as of January 26th.
2026-01-27 00:00
The Harry cyclone that hit Sicily and the bad weather in the South, with rain and frost, have caused variations in production and consequently in prices. Particularly affected were turnip greens, lettuce, artichokes, and oranges, the latter being the most impacted.

Understanding the impact of end-of-year frost on Apulian artichokes
2026-01-12 00:00
At the beginning of 2026, southern Italy experienced a cold snap. The sudden drop in temperature had a significant impact on the fruit and vegetable sector in northern Apulia, specifically affecting artichokes and fennel. Between New Year's Eve and New Year's Day, temperatures suddenly plummeted to -4°C.
